Microsoft Corporation
MAC address prefix 70:F8:AE is registered to Microsoft Corporation in the IEEE OUI registry. Any device whose MAC address begins with 70:F8:AE has a network interface built by Microsoft Corporation. This prefix (the OUI, or Organizationally Unique Identifier) is assigned by the IEEE and is the first three octets of the address — it covers every MAC from 70:F8:AE:00:00:00 to 70:F8:AE:FF:FF:FF.

- How do I find the manufacturer of a MAC address?
- Take the first three octets of the address — in 70:F8:AE:00:00:00 that is 70:F8:AE — and look that prefix up in the IEEE OUI registry. If the second-lowest bit of the first octet is set, the address is locally administered (a randomized or private MAC), which belongs to no manufacturer and will not resolve; modern phones and laptops use these by default on each network.
